UPS. UPS Output Connection There are two types of output on the G90 models - programmable outlets and general outlets. Please connect non-critical devices to the programmable outlets and critical devices to the general outlets. During power failure, you may extend the backup time to critical devices by setting shorter backup time for non-critical devices.

G90 User’s Manual Uninterruptible Power Supply Operating Mode Description Mode Description Indicator The Inverter green LED is on. When input AC utility is providing stable input Line Mode power, the UPS will work in Line Mode, charging the battery and protecting the load.
G90 User’s Manual Uninterruptible Power Supply Both the Inverter green LED and the Bypass yellow LED are on. When ECO is enabled and the utility is within range, ECO Mode the UPS will operate in ECO Mode. If the utility is out of ECO range but still in Line Mode range, the UPS will transfer to Line Mode.

G90 User’s Manual Uninterruptible Power Supply RS232 and USB Communication Ports To establish communication between the UPS and a computer, connect the computer to one of the UPS commu- nication ports using an appropriate communication cable (not supplied). When the communication cable is installed, power management software can exchange data with the UPS. The software polls the UPS for detailed information on the status of the power environment.

G90 User’s Manual Uninterruptible Power Supply Storing the UPS and Batteries If the UPS or EBPs are stored for a long period, recharge the battery every 6 months by connecting the UPS or EPBs to utility power. The internal batteries charge to 80% capacity in less than 5 hours. It is recommended for the bat- teries to charge for 48 hours after long-term storage.
